Sawdust, chips and other residual material left over from logging, mill processing or forest restoration can be used to create clean energy in Oregon. Woody biomass can provide heat, electricity and liquid fuel. But it can also help give us healthier forests and healthier communities. This 9-minute video explores the uses and potential of woody biomass.
